**1. Understanding Polyester Composite Straps**  

Polyester composite straps are made from high-tensile polyester fibers coated with a polymer layer. They are known for their flexibility, strength, and resistance to environmental factors like moisture and UV rays. These straps are commonly used in logistics, construction, and manufacturing industries to secure heavy, bulky, or delicate loads.  

Before diving into the application process, it is crucial to understand the key properties of polyester composite straps:  

- **High Tensile Strength:** Comparable to steel but without the risk of corrosion or sharp edges.  

- **Elasticity:** Absorbs shocks and vibrations during transit.  

- **Weather Resistance:** Suitable for both indoor and outdoor use.  

**2. Preparing for Use**  

Proper preparation is the first step to ensuring successful application of polyester composite straps. Follow these steps:  

1. **Select the Right Strap:**  

   Choose a strap with the appropriate width, thickness, and tensile strength based on the load's weight and size. For instance, lightweight loads may require narrower straps, while heavier loads need wider, stronger ones.  

2. **Gather Required Tools:**  

   - **Tensioner:** To apply and maintain tension on the strap.  

   - **Buckles:** For securing the strap ends.  

   - **Cutting Tool:** A safe and sharp cutter for trimming excess strap length.  

3. **Inspect the Strap:**  

   Check for any signs of damage, such as fraying or cuts, as these can compromise the strap's performance.

**3. Step-by-Step Application Process**  

1. **Position the Load:**  

   Arrange the items on a pallet or within a container. Ensure the load is stable and evenly distributed to prevent shifting during transportation.  

2. **Wrap the Strap Around the Load:**  

   Pass the polyester composite strap around the load. For maximum stability, use a cross-pattern or multiple straps to secure the items from different angles.  

3. **Insert the Strap into the Buckle:**  

   Slide the strap through the buckle, ensuring it is properly aligned. The buckle will act as the anchor point for tensioning the strap.  

4. **Tighten the Strap with a Tensioner:**  

   Use the tensioner to pull the strap tightly around the load. Apply enough tension to secure the load firmly but avoid overtightening, which can damage the items being packaged.  

5. **Secure the Strap:**  

   Once the desired tension is achieved, tie off the strap securely using the buckle. Double-check that the buckle is holding the strap in place and that there is no slack.  

6. **Trim Excess Strap:**  

   Use a cutter to remove any extra length of strap, ensuring a clean and professional finish.  

 **4. Tips for Effective Use**  

1. **Choose the Right Accessories:**  

   Use high-quality buckles and tensioners designed for polyester composite straps to ensure reliability.  

2. **Apply Consistent Tension:**  

   Uneven tension can compromise load stability. Use a calibrated tensioner for consistent results.  

3. **Protect the Edges:**  

   For loads with sharp corners, use edge protectors or corner guards to prevent the strap from fraying or breaking.  

4. **Inspect Regularly:**  

   During transportation, periodically check the straps to ensure they remain tight and secure.

**5. Common Mistakes to Avoid**  

1. **Using Damaged Straps:**  

   Never use straps with visible damage, as they can fail under tension.  

2. **Incorrect Buckle Use:**  

   Improper threading of the strap through the buckle can lead to loosening. Always follow the manufacturer’s guidelines.  

3. **Overloading the Strap:**  

   Exceeding the strap’s rated capacity can result in failure. Always choose a strap with a tensile strength suitable for the load.  

4. **Neglecting Edge Protection:**  

   Sharp edges can cut through the strap. Always use corner guards when necessary.
